然而,MySQL的安装过程可能会因操作系统和安装环境的不同而有所差异
本文旨在详细介绍如何确认MySQL是否成功安装,并提供多种验证方法,以确保数据库系统能够正常运行
一、下载安装包 首先,我们需要从MySQL官方网站下载适合当前操作系统的安装包
MySQL提供了多个版本,包括社区版、企业版等,用户可以根据自身需求选择合适的版本
以下是下载步骤: 1.访问MySQL官网:打开浏览器,输入MySQL的官方网址(【MySQL :: Download MySQLInstaller】(https://dev.mysql.com/downloads/installer/)),进入下载页面
2.选择安装包:在下载页面中,根据操作系统类型(Windows、Linux、macOS等)选择合适的安装包
通常情况下,我们推荐下载社区版,因为它免费且功能齐全
3.下载并保存:点击下载链接,将安装包保存到本地磁盘
建议选择一个易于访问的位置,以便稍后安装
二、安装MySQL 下载完成后,我们需要按照以下步骤进行MySQL的安装: 1.运行安装包:双击下载的安装包,启动安装向导
2.选择安装类型:在安装向导中,选择“自定义安装”(Custom)或“典型安装”(Typical),以便更灵活地配置MySQL
对于初学者,建议选择“典型安装”,因为它会按照默认设置进行安装,简化操作过程
3.配置服务:在安装过程中,需要选择MySQL服务,并将其添加到系统中
对于Windows用户,可以在“服务”列表中看到MySQL服务;对于Linux和macOS用户,则需要通过命令行来管理服务
4.设置安装位置:点击“Advanced Options”按钮,可以修改MySQL的安装位置
默认情况下,MySQL会安装在系统盘的特定目录中,但用户可以根据需要更改安装路径
5.检查依赖项:在安装过程中,系统可能会检查必要的依赖项,如C++库等
如果缺少这些依赖项,安装向导会提示用户进行安装
6.安装MySQL:阅读并同意软件许可协议后,点击“Install”按钮开始安装
安装过程中,请耐心等待,直到安装完成
7.配置MySQL:安装完成后,需要进行一些基本的配置,如设置root用户的密码、配置时区等
这些配置将直接影响MySQL的使用和性能
三、验证MySQL安装 安装完成后,我们需要通过多种方法来验证MySQL是否成功安装
以下是几种常用的验证方法: 1.检查MySQL服务状态 -Windows:打开“控制面板”→“管理工具”→“服务”,在服务列表中查找“MySQL”服务
如果服务正在运行,且启动类型为“自动”或“手动”,则表示MySQL已成功安装并正在运行
-Linux/macOS:打开终端窗口,输入命令`sudo systemctl status mysql`(或`sudo service mysql status`,取决于系统配置),查看MySQL服务的状态
如果输出中包含“active (running)”字样,则表示MySQL正在运行
2.运行MySQL客户端 -Windows:在命令提示符(cmd)中输入`mysql -u root -p`,然后输入root用户的密码
如果成功登录到MySQL命令行界面,并看到类似“Welcome to the MySQL monitor”的提示信息,则表示MySQL已成功安装
-Linux/macOS:在终端中输入相同的命令,并输入密码进行验证
如果登录成功,则同样表示MySQL已安装
3.检查MySQL版本 - 在命令行中输入`mysql --version`(或`mysql -V`),查看MySQL的版本信息
如果能够返回MySQL的版本号和相关信息,则表明MySQL已成功安装
4.查看默认数据库 - 登录到MySQL命令行界面后,输入`SHOW DATABASES;`命令
如果系统返回了默认数据库列表(如mysql、performance_schema、sys等),则表示MySQL数据库系统已正确安装并初始化
5.检查系统日志文件 - 在Windows上,可以打开“事件查看器”→“应用程序和服务日志”→“MySQL”来查看MySQL的日志信息
如果MySQL已成功安装并运行,日志中会显示相关的启动和运行状态信息
- 在Linux/macOS上,可以查看`/var/log/mysql.log`文件(或MySQL配置文件中指定的日志文件路径),以获取MySQL的日志信息
6.使用图形界面工具 - 除了命令行界面外,还可以使用图形界面工具(如MySQL Workbench)来连接MySQL服务器
如果能够成功连接到本地MySQL服务器并查看数据库信息,则表明MySQL已成功安装并配置正确
四、常见问题与解决方案 在安装和验证MySQL的过程中,可能会遇到一些常见问题
以下是一些常见的故障排查方法和解决方案: 1.MySQL服务无法启动 - 检查MySQL配置文件(如my.cnf或my.ini)是否有语法错误
- 确认MySQL使用的端口(默认3306)没有被其他程序占用
- 确保MySQL运行用户有足够的权限访问数据目录和配置文件
- 检查系统日志文件中的错误信息,以便进一步诊断问题
2.无法连接到MySQL服务器 - 确认MySQL服务已经启动并正在运行
- 检查网络连接,确保客户端能够访问MySQL服务器
- 检查防火墙设置,确保允许MySQL端口(默认3306)的流量通过
- 如果使用图形界面工具连接MySQL服务器,请确保工具的配置正确无误
3.MySQL版本不兼容 - 在下载MySQL安装包时,请确保选择与您的操作系统和应用程序兼容的版本
- 如果遇到版本不兼容的问题,请尝试下载并安装其他版本的MySQL
4.权限问题 - 在安装和配置MySQL时,请确保以具有足够权限的用户身份进行操作
- 如果遇到权限问题,请检查操作系统的用户权限设置,并相应地调整MySQL的配置文件和数据目录的权限
通过以上步骤和方法,我们可以有效地确认MySQL是否成功安装,并解决在安装和配置过程中可能遇到的各种问题
MySQL作为一款功能强大的数据库管理系统,能够为我们的应用程序提供稳定、高效的数据存储和访问服务
因此,熟练掌握MySQL的安装和配置方法对于开发者和数据库管理员来说至关重要
希望本文能够为您提供有用的参考和帮助